Child Centred Curriculum

Our synthesis of technologically driven learning, Child centered learning, and project based activities has improved student engagement, helping them stay curious and explore the farthest limits of their imagination.

All subject curricula are developed in close consultation with DIL’s teachers. Materials are field-tested, and teacher input is sought throughout the implementation process to inform future iterations.

DIL’s curriculum package arranges subjects to wed content (what to teach) with pedagogy (how to teach), allowing teachers to devote more time to engaging with students than planning lessons.

Subjects are taught using low-cost, contextualised support materials so that our students learn in an authentic, meaningful way.

Peer Review in classrooms supports group learning and keeps students accountable for their own and each other’s learning.

Our content consists of a compilation of teachers’ guides replete with daily lesson plans, scripted instruction, activity kits, storybooks, audio CDs, workbooks, and reference materials. We currently have curriculum packages available for the primary grades in every core subject area.

The Gateway Programme

Once students reach the 7th grade, DIL Trust UK initiates them into the Gateway Programme, which is designed to help students develop their unique strengths and build a roadmap to their dreams and goals, preparing them for the world beyond their villages.

The Gateway Programme includes sessions on Life Developing Skills, helping students build a strong sense of self through emotional regulation and problem-solving. Tools which will help them become resilient and empathetic leaders of the future. 

Our Initiative fuels the ambitions of our students with internships and professional mentorships that help with interview preparation, CV building, and offer a glimpse into the work opportunities available to students once they graduate.

Beyond professional support, DIL Trust UK works to understand the individual challenges of our students, working to build solutions for financial obligations and social responsibilities that prevent students from pursuing their goals, whether it be work or further education.

One of the remarkable outcomes of educating students today is that many graduates return to train as teachers who foster the intellectual growth of the next generation, influencing the communities of tomorrow. 

The Gateway Programme includes the Community Action Projects, Role-Playing different professions,  the Alumni-Led Summer Camp and much more.
